The document outlines a learning matrix for the qualification title of Computer Hardware Servicing NC II, with learning outcomes, assessment criteria, applicable technologies, sciences, mathematics, English/communications concepts, learning activities, and sample guide questions for three units of competency related to using hand tools for computer hardware servicing tasks. The units cover planning and preparing for tasks using appropriate hand tools, preparing the hand tools for use, and using hand tools according to the tasks undertaken while following safety procedures.
